 · So instead of basing a purchase on your salary, make the decision based on the cost per year of ownership as a % of income. This way, you can say, based on my current income level, i’m comfortable with a car that costs me 4,000 a year to drive. This approach actually lets you make better bugeting decisions on how much car you can actually afford.
